Overview of Home Depot Paint Sampling

Home Depot offers paint sampling via three main avenues – all either free or extremely affordable:

  1. In-store paint swatches – Free unlimited take-home sample cards
  2. Virtual paint sampling app – Free digitally edited photos
  3. Physical paint samples – 8 oz cans or peel-and-stick patches ($3-5)
